Laboratory Corp. of America Holdings (LH) announced the commencement of its cash tender offer for all outstanding shares of the common stock of Monogram Biosciences, Inc. (MGRM) for $4.55 per share. Under the terms of the agreement and plan of merger, LabCorp's acquisition subsidiary, Mastiff Acquisition Corp., has commenced a tender offer to purchase all the outstanding shares of Monogram Biosciences, Inc. for $4.55 per share in cash, without interest.

The Board of Directors of Monogram Biosciences, Inc. has unanimously determined that the offer and the merger are fair to and in the best interests of Monogram and its stockholders, approved and declared as advisable the agreement and plan of merger and the other transactions contemplated thereby, including the tender offer, and recommended that the Monogram stockholders accept the offer, tender their shares in the offer and, if required by applicable law, adopt the agreement and plan of merger.
The tender offer and any withdrawal rights are scheduled to expire at 12:00 midnight, New York City Time, at the end of the day on Wednesday, July 29, 2009, unless the tender offer is extended.
Following the completion of the tender offer, LabCorp expects to merge Mastiff Acquisition Corp. and Monogram, resulting in any shares not purchased in the tender offer being converted into the right to receive the same cash price per share as paid in the tender offer. The closing of the acquisition is expected in the third quarter of 2009.
